Preparing your home for potential buyers is crucial to make a lasting impression and securing the best offers. Here are essential tips to help you showcase your home effectively.
1. Keep It Uncluttered
Why It Matters: A tidy and uncluttered home appears larger and more inviting. Potential buyers need to envision themselves in the space without being distracted by personal items.
How to Do It: Remove unnecessary items from each room, organize closets and storage areas, and consider renting a storage unit for excess belongings.
2. Keep It Clean
Why It Matters: A clean home suggests it has been well-maintained. Cleanliness can significantly influence a buyer’s perception of the property.
How to Do It: Deep clean every room, including carpets, windows, and hard-to-reach areas. Fresh paint can also make rooms look clean and new.
3. Keep It Repaired
Why It Matters: Unresolved repairs can deter buyers and affect your home's value. Addressing issues upfront prevents them from becoming negotiation points.
How to Do It: Fix any visible problems such as leaky faucets, broken tiles, or damaged walls before listing your home.
4. Keep It Neutral
Why It Matters: Neutral colors and simple decor allow buyers to visualize their own belongings in the space. It broadens your home’s appeal.
How to Do It: Remove bold colors, personal accessories, and unique decor. Opt for neutral tones and minimalistic design elements.
5. Keep It Inviting
Why It Matters: Creating a welcoming environment makes your home more attractive and memorable to buyers.
How to Do It: Use fresh flowers, pleasant scents, and ensure your home is at a comfortable temperature. A welcoming atmosphere can leave a positive lasting impression.
6. Keep It Light and Bright
Why It Matters: Bright and well-lit spaces feel more open and cheerful. Natural light can make rooms appear larger and more inviting.
How to Do It: Open curtains and blinds to let in natural light. Turn on all lights during showings to enhance the brightness of each room.
7. Showtime!
Why It Matters: Final touches can make a big difference. Ensuring your home is in top shape right before a showing can impress potential buyers.
How to Do It: Do a final walkthrough to put away any toys, clothes, or items that are out of place. Ensure everything is neat and presentable.
Specific Areas to Focus On
Outside and Garden
First Impressions Count: Make sure your garden is well-kept, lawns are mowed, and any outdoor furniture is clean. A tidy exterior sets a positive tone for the rest of the home.
In the Kitchen
Heart of the Home: Keep countertops clear of papers and appliances. Clean the exhaust hood and ensure the kitchen smells fresh and inviting.
In the Bathroom
Spa-Like Feel: Make sure the tub or shower is spotless. Use fresh "show only" towels and ensure all surfaces are clean and dry.
In the Living and Family Rooms
Cozy and Comfortable: Arrange furniture to create a welcoming space. Store excess items and make sure the room is well-lit.
In the Bedroom
Restful Retreat: Ensure all clothing, shoes, and personal items are put away. Create a serene and inviting atmosphere with clean linens and tidy spaces.
In the Basement or Garage
Organized and Functional: Keep these areas organized and clean. Remove any signs of pets and clear out clutter to showcase the space’s potential.
Conclusion
Making your home “show ready” can significantly impact the speed and value of the offers you receive. By following these tips, you’ll create a positive and lasting impression on potential buyers, helping you achieve a successful sale.
